[問題] 有bug(新手上路請多包涵)已回收
function[Y]=go(X)
for i=1:length(X)
if rem(X(i),3)==0
fprintf=('X(%g)=%g is 3*n+0\n',i,X(i));
elseif rem(X(i),3)==1
fprintf=('X(%g)=%g is 3*n+1\n'i,X(i));
else
fprintf=('X(%g)=%g is 3*n+2\n'i,X(i));
end
end
matlab一直不會顯示fprintf的資訊
一直說那串是一個chart
go(X);
??? %g)=%g is 3*n+0\n',
|
A closing right parenthesis is missing.
Check for a missing ")" or a missing operator.
Syntax error in ==> C:\MATLABR11\work\go.m
On line 5 ==> fprintf=('X(%g)=%g is 3*n+0\n',i,X(i));
以上是顯示的東西
感謝版上各位高手的熱心解答
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 163.25.118.51
推
12/05 12:37, , 1F
12/05 12:37, 1F
推
12/05 13:03, , 2F
12/05 13:03, 2F
MATLAB 近期熱門文章
PTT數位生活區 即時熱門文章